Cost to move from Lubbock to Las Vegas

Moving from Lubbock, TX to Las Vegas, NV typically costs $2,700–$6,700 with full-service movers for a 2–3 bedroom home.

The price ranges below are estimates for a 907-mile move from Lubbock to Las Vegas, based on moveBuddha pricing data as of Mar 16, 2026. Pricing is updated monthly to reflect seasonality and market changes.

Studio Icon

Studio / 1 bedroom

  • Moving Company $2,200 - $5,100
  • Moving Container $1,300 - $2,400
  • Rental Truck $700 - $1,400
Two Three Bed Icon

2-3 bedrooms

  • Moving Company $2,700 - $6,700
  • Moving Container $1,600 - $3,200
  • Rental Truck $800 - $1,600
Four Bed Icon

4+ bedrooms

  • Moving Company $4,600 - $8,500
  • Moving Container $2,100 - $4,400
  • Rental Truck $1,000 - $1,900

Key factors that influence moving costs from Lubbock to Las Vegas

Your total cost will depend on:

  • The size of your home: Smaller moves (like one-bedrooms) cost less, sometimes just $2,200, while larger moves (four-bedrooms) can hit $8,500.
  • Time of year: Summer is peak moving season in Lubbock, which means higher prices.
  • The type of mover you choose: Renting a truck ($700–$1,900) saves money but adds work compared to hiring pros.

What to know before moving from Lubbock to Las Vegas

Expect a bump in monthly expenses after the move - Las Vegas runs about 61% higher for singles and 68% higher for families than Lubbock.

Singles spend around $2,763 in Las Vegas versus $1,715 in Lubbock; families pay $6,726 compared with $3,996.

Dig into the side-by-side details here:

Lubbock Las Vegas
Average 1 BR rent $1,100 $1,611
Average 3 BR rent $1,700 $2,691
Average home value $199,759 $425,474
Average income (per capita) $58,626 $66,356
Cost of living (single) $1,715 $2,763
Cost of living (family of four) $3,996 $6,726
Unemployment rate 5.9% 8.9%
Sales tax 8.25% 8.38%
State income tax 0.0% 0.0%
  • Rent is estimated to be 48% higher in Las Vegas compared to Lubbock; it's essential to account for this in your budget planning.
  • Prepare for increased mortgage costs as home prices are roughly 113% greater in Las Vegas than in Lubbock.
  • Here's some promising news: the average income is around 13% higher in Las Vegas than in Lubbock, which could mean added opportunities to save or invest each month.
  • Be sure to budget for higher bills in Las Vegas, since the cost of living for a single person in Las Vegas is 61% higher than in Lubbock. This includes routine expenses like utilities, groceries, clothing, and transportation.
  • When relocating to Las Vegas, it's important to be aware that living expenses may rise. The cost of living for a family in Las Vegas is 68% greater than in Lubbock.
  • In Las Vegas, the unemployment rate is approximately 51% higher than in Lubbock, indicating a larger group of job seekers. This can lead to increased competition for positions.
  • Sales taxes show little difference between Las Vegas and Lubbock (around 5%), making it one less financial concern for your move.
  • Neither Texas nor Nevada has a state income tax, so you’ll keep more of your gross income no matter where you live.

Other things to consider for your Lubbock to Las Vegas move

  • HOA rules: Be sure to review your community or HOA guidelines before moving day to avoid any surprises or delays.
  • Elevator reservation: Make sure to arrange elevator access in advance if your building requires reservations for moving.
  • Truck parking permits: To avoid fines or delays, check whether a parking permit is needed for your moving truck.
  • State licensing: Movers that provide relocation services within the Silver State are subject to rules and regulations set forth by the Nevada Transportation Authority (NTA). The NTA’s aims include fostering economic growth and promoting efficient, safe, and reliable moving services around the state. Always verify licensing details before committing to a mover.
  • State regulator: You can verify a Nevada moving license and its status through the state's public utilities commission.
  • Moving Permits: Nevada doesn't require moving permits, but it's still a good idea to check local parking rules before your move-in day.
  • Change of address: To avoid missing any mail, we recommend submitting your USPS change of address form at least a week before your move. You can choose your official move date to make sure everything gets forwarded properly to Las Vegas. Start the process here.
  • Moving company insurance: Every state sets its own rules for what insurance moving companies need to maintain. Opt for Released Value Protection, the cost-free choice provided by movers, albeit with minimal coverage. Movers take responsibility for a maximum of 60 cents per pound per article. For instance, if your mover misplaced or damaged a valuable item like a 30-pound sculpture, you would only receive $18 (60 cents x 30 pounds). For comprehensive coverage of your items' full value, explore alternative options with your selected moving company or consider consulting a third-party insurance provider.

FAQ

When is the best time to move from Lubbock to Las Vegas?

The best time to move from Lubbock to Las Vegas is during the spring or fall. These seasons offer milder weather and avoid higher moving costs during the peak moving season in Lubbock.

When is the cheapest time to move from Lubbock to Las Vegas?

Since spring and fall are the most popular times to move from Lubbock to Las Vegas, moving in the winter could help you save money. Check out our guide on moving discounts for more tips.

How long does a move from Lubbock to Las Vegas take?

Moving from Lubbock, TX to Las Vegas, NV covers 907 miles and usually takes two to seven days. Need to move faster? Some Lubbock movers offer expedited options. If you're not ready to receive your items, look into storage solutions in Las Vegas.
